The Advantages of AI and Quantum-enhanced Portfolio Management for Investment Strategies and Asset Allocation

In recent years, the investment industry has witnessed a significant shift towards the use of artificial intelligence (AI) and quantum computing in portfolio management. The integration of these technologies has revolutionized the way investment strategies are developed and asset allocation is carried out. AI and quantum-enhanced portfolio management have several advantages that make them the preferred choice for investors.

One of the most significant advantages of AI and quantum-enhanced portfolio management is their ability to process vast amounts of data quickly and accurately. These technologies can analyze market trends, economic indicators, and other relevant data points to identify potential investment opportunities. This allows investors to make informed decisions based on data-driven insights rather than relying on intuition or guesswork.

Another advantage of AI and quantum-enhanced portfolio management is their ability to learn and adapt over time. These technologies use machine learning algorithms that can analyze historical data to identify patterns and trends. This enables them to make more accurate predictions about future market movements and adjust investment strategies accordingly. As a result, investors can achieve better returns on their investments while minimizing risk.
